Begin your East Bank Adventure

On the east bank of the Nile River lies a historical wonder waiting to be explored. Here, amidst the golden sands and sun-drenched skies, stand two architectural masterpieces: Karnak and Luxor Temple. These grand complexes are a testament to the power and artistry of ancient Egypt, offering a journey through a bygone era.

Karnak Temple, at its zenith, was the heart of Thebes, the ancient capital. Its towering columns, intricate carvings, and vast courtyards tell stories of pharaohs, gods, and mythology.

Luxor Temple, dedicated to Amun-Ra, the sun god, is known for its awe-inspiring facade adorned with colossal statues.

Wander through these sacred grounds, enchanted by the grandeur and mystery of ancient Egypt.

Descend into Timeless Wonder: Discover the Valley of the Kings in Luxor

In the heart of ancient Egypt lies a place where time stands still - the Valley of the Kings. Nestled on the west bank of the Nile River in Luxor, this necropolis holds the secrets of pharaohs past and offers a portal into their opulent lives and beliefs about the afterlife.

Each crypt within the valley is a masterpiece of ancient artistry, adorned with intricate paintings and symbols that tell tales of the pharaohs' journeys to eternity.

  • Venture into the legendary tomb of Tutankhamun, renowned for its artifacts and offer a unique glimpse into life during the Golden Age of Egypt.
  • Discover the enigmas hidden within the tombs of Ramses II, Seti I, and other powerful pharaohs, unraveling their stories through the art
  • Experience the enduring legacy of these ancient rulers and contemplate on the power they wielded over centuries past.

A exploration to the Valley of the Kings is more than just a sightseeing adventure; it's a transcendental journey that connects us to the myths and beliefs of one of history's most captivating civilizations.
